IRC co-driver champ Fløene set for festive fun

Ola Fløene, who co-drove Andreas Mikkelsen to Intercontinental Rally Challenge glory in 2011, will celebrate Christmas in his native Norway today by eating pork served with potatoes and vegetables.

But Fløene says a desert of mountain-grown strawberries accompanied by ice cream will be the highlight of the meal he will enjoy with members of his family.

“It’s quite a traditional meal but the desert is one of the best ones you can have because the strawberries are grown in the mountains,” said Fløene, who partnered Mikkelsen to victories in Scotland and Cyprus this season on board their ŠKODA UK Motorsport Fabia Super 2000.

“After we have the meal we will have some coffee and then give presents – it will be a nice day,” added Fløene, pictured left with Mikkelsen on the Cyprus Rally earlier this season.

Mikkelsen and Fløene, who incidentally confirmed he has no plans to go ‘planking’ at Christmas, will defend their IRC crown in 2012. The series gets underway on Sata Rallye Açores from 23-25 February.
